Transaction 1354109f56a1f60b905b639b5c25ab275e164d1601418406ae9a45cef6e58c59

1 Input
2 Outputs
  • 1354109f56a1f60b905b639b5c25ab275e164d1601418406ae9a45cef6e58c59:0
  • value  451110640
    address  1KY2QMjQGNrNrMUN7Ma31yxr9f49iDGT6H
  • 1354109f56a1f60b905b639b5c25ab275e164d1601418406ae9a45cef6e58c59:1
  • value  2808280
    address  1Lvs49Ku91ARAMHQEMmHrpGnk5FaAsjQTk